MONDAY, JULY 23American Writers Museum

American Writers Museum180 N. MICHIGAN AVE. | CHICAGO, ILJoin us as we visit one of Chicago’s newest attractions that celebrates the enduring influence of American writers on our history, identity, culture, and daily lives. The museum opened in 2017 and is ranked #1 in USA Today 10Best Readers’ Choice Awards for “Best Illinois Attraction” and listed first in Fodor’s Travel article “Inside the World’s 10 Best New Museums.” Best-selling author Scott Turow will be our featured speaker. He has written 11 fiction and three nonfiction books, which have sold more than 30 million copies. Carey Cranston, president of the American Writers Museum, will also address our group about the history of the museum. Then, we’ll explore the institution devoted to writers and their works of poetry, lyrics, speeches, drama, fiction, nonfiction, journalism, and more. We’ll enjoy lunch at Petterino’s.

THURSDAY, JULY 19DuSable Museum of African American History and Africa International House

CHICAGO, ILThe DuSable Museum was developed to preserve and interpret experiences and achievements of people of African descent. It holds more than 15,000 pieces including paintings, sculptures, print works, and historical memorabilia. We'll have a guided tour of the museum. Then, after lunch in the area, we'll tour the Africa International House, which serves as a center to educate all people about the individual works and collective contributions of African cultures. Finally, we'll view the Contemporary Art of Nigeria exhibit.

WEDNESDAY, JULY 25"The Color Purple"

Auditorium Theatre50 E. CONGRESS PKWY. | CHICAGO, ILDon’t miss this Tony Award-winning musical based on Alice Walker's novel that won the Pulitzer Prize in 1983. The show follows the epic story of a family in rural Georgia as the protagonist and narrator Celie takes us through 40 years of heartbreak, triumph, and sisterhood. With a moving muscial score of jazz, gospel, ragtime and blues, "The Color Purple" gives Celie's story another layer of meaning. We'll enjoy a delicious lunch before the performance at Osteria Via Stato. Lunch includes appetizer, salad, choice of entree and dessert.

WEDNESDAY, AUGUST 29Royal Weddings

First National Bank of Evergreen Park3960 W. 95TH ST. | EVERGREEN PARK, ILFrom Queen Victoria to Prince Harry, few events thrill us like royal weddings. Both as public ceremonies and as personal milestones, these occasions feel like living fairy tales. In this illustrated lecture, historian Leslie Goddard* explores the history of ten regal marriages, including those of Queen Victoria, Queen Elizabeth II, Prince Charles, and Prince William. Beyond their glamour, how do these occasions work to strengthen notions of national identity? How have royal couples negotiated the balance between a significant personal occasion and powerful national pressures?

THURSDAY, OCTOBER 25Queen Elizabeth IIExtraordinary Life of a Modern Monarch

First National Bank of Evergreen Park3960 W. 95TH ST. | EVERGREEN PARK, ILIn this illustrated lecture, Leslie Goddard* explores the life of Britain's most famous monarch, from her childhood, the abdication of her uncle, her marriage to a Navy officer named Philip, her WWII service, and her struggle to balance her roles as queen and mother. You'll get a close-up view of her "red boxes" and her relationships with her children, their often disastrous marriages, and her grandchildren. Get to know the woman behind the images, spirited personality, sense of humor, and savvy intelligence with which she meets her demanding obligations.

TUESDAY, NOVEMBER 27Remembering Marshall Field's at Christmas

Jacob Henry MansionJOLIET, ILWe will enjoy a holiday lunch and a presentation at the historic Jacob Henry Mansion. For many Chicagoans, no Christmas season was complete without a visit to Marshall Field’s, the city’s grande dame of department stores. Leslie Goddard* will give an illustrated presentation on the store’s beloved holiday traditions, including the Walnut Room Christmas tree, the holiday window displays, the toy department, CozyCloud Cottage, and the Christmas catalog! After the presentation, enjoy a self-guided tour of the Old Central Church and an organ concert.

JUNE 2 - 7 | 2019America’s Canyonlands

Join us for a memorable trip through the magnificentCanyonlands of the West. On our adventure, we’ll visit three national parks, a state park, and an engineering marvel! Our journey will take us through beautiful valleys and canyons made of sandstone and shaped over the years by various forces of nature. We’ll see the Navajo Sandstone in Zion National Park, the “hoodoos” in Bryce Canyon National Park, the mighty Colorado River carved through the Grand Canyon, and the remarkable Hoover Dam.

MAY 16 - 24 | 2019Spotlight on Tuscany

TUSCAN REGION, ITALYStay in the famous resort town of Montecatini Terme for seven nights! You’ll journey to Florence for a tour of the “Cradle of the Italian Renaissance” and see Michelangelo’s famous statue “David.” You’ll also make a stop in the medieval city of Lucca, which is encircled by 16th century walls, see the Ponte Del Diavolo (Devil’s Bridge) in Borgo a Mozzano, sample delectable wines during a tasting in the Chianti region, and enjoy regional wines with every included dinner. This trip will also include visits to the charming and enchanting cities of Pisa, San Gimignano, and Siena. Ciao!
